Signs You Need Water Leak Detection
Water leaks often go unnoticed until they cause significant damage. If you've spotted any of these warning signs, it's time to call in the professionals. The sooner a water leak is detected, the less damage it can cause to your property, saving you money and preventing potential structural issues down the line.
Unexplained Water Bill Increases
Your water meter keeps running even when all taps are off, or your bills have suddenly spiked without explanation.
Sound of Running Water
You can hear water flowing through pipes when no taps or appliances are in use, particularly noticeable at night.
Damp Patches or Staining
Mysterious damp spots appearing on walls, ceilings, or floors, often accompanied by discolouration or peeling paint.
Musty Smells or Mould
Persistent musty odours or mould growth that won't go away, especially in areas that should be dry.
Low Water Pressure
Noticeable reduction in water pressure throughout your property, which could indicate a significant leak in your supply pipes.
Unusually Green Garden Patches
Areas of your garden that are unexpectedly lush or waterlogged, potentially indicating an underground water leak.
Water Meter Constantly Running
Your water meter continues to move even when all taps, appliances, and toilets are turned off, a clear indication of water escaping somewhere in your system.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Paint bubbling, wallpaper peeling away, or plaster becoming soft and crumbly—all signs of moisture penetration from hidden leaks within walls or ceilings.

Thermal Imaging Cameras
Our state-of-the-art thermal imaging technology detects temperature variations caused by escaping water. This method is particularly effective for identifying leaks within walls, floors, and ceilings. The camera reveals hidden moisture patterns that are invisible to the naked eye, allowing us to locate the leak source without any drilling or dismantling.
Acoustic Listening Devices
We deploy professional-grade acoustic listening equipment that amplifies the sound of water escaping from pipes. This technique is highly effective for detecting leaks in water mains, supply pipes, and underground pipework. Our trained specialists can interpret the subtle sounds to determine the exact location of even the smallest leak.
Tracer Gas Technology
For particularly elusive leaks, we use tracer gas leak detection, a safe, hydrogen-based gas mixture that's lighter than air. The gas is introduced into your water system, and our sensitive detection equipment traces its escape route, leading us directly to the leak. This method is especially useful for complex pipework systems and underfloor heating.
Moisture Meters and Hygrometers
We use calibrated moisture detection equipment to measure humidity levels and moisture content in building materials. This helps us assess the extent of water damage and confirm the presence of hidden leaks in walls, floors, and structural elements.
Endoscope and CCTV Cameras
Our flexible endoscope cameras and CCTV drainage equipment allow us to visually inspect pipework, cavities, and drainage systems. This provides valuable confirmation of leak locations and helps identify the cause—whether it's corrosion, damage, or faulty joints.
Pressure Testing
We conduct comprehensive pressure tests on your water system to confirm the presence of leaks and measure their severity. This diagnostic approach helps us provide accurate assessments for insurance purposes and repair planning.

Hidden Bathroom and Shower Leaks
Leaking shower trays, bath seals, and concealed pipework causing damage to rooms below. We use thermal imaging to detect moisture without removing tiles or fittings.
Underground Supply Pipe Leaks
Leaks in mains water supply pipes beneath driveways, gardens, or building foundations. Our underground leak detection specialists pinpoint the location without extensive excavation.
Central Heating System Leaks
Pressure loss in your heating system, or leaks in radiators, pipework, or manifolds. Our central heating leak detection service identifies problems quickly.
Underfloor Heating Leaks
Leaks within underfloor heating pipes are particularly challenging to locate. We use tracer gas technology to find the exact location without lifting your entire floor. See our underfloor heating leak detection service.
Commercial Property Leaks
Large-scale water leaks in commercial buildings, retail premises, offices, and industrial units. Our commercial leak detection service minimises business disruption.
Leaks in Walls and Concealed Pipework
Water escaping from pipes hidden behind walls, particularly common in Victorian tenements and older properties with complex pipework routes.
Freeze-Thaw Damage
Burst or damaged pipes resulting from Scotland's cold winters. We locate the affected areas and assess the full extent of damage for repair or insurance claims.
Slab and Foundation Leaks
Leaks beneath concrete slabs or within building foundations. Our slab leak detection service prevents costly structural damage.

Why Fast Water Leak Detection Matters

Water leaks don't improve with time; they only get worse. What starts as a small drip can quickly develop into significant structural damage, mould growth, and costly repairs. The longer a leak goes undetected, the more damage it causes to your property's fabric, insulation, and structural integrity.
Scotland's climate, with its freeze-thaw cycles, heavy rainfall, and temperature fluctuations, means water leaks can escalate rapidly, particularly in older properties with traditional construction methods. Early detection is your best defence against expensive water damage.
